§ 12-23-7.1-11 — Criminal charge; continued or dismissed

If an individual is placed under the supervision of the division for treatment under this chapter, the criminal charge against the individual shall be:
(1)continued without final disposition; and
(2)dismissed if the division certifies to the court that the
individual has successfully completed the treatment program.
